Back on the House by Simon Hoggart is a humorous exploration of the political landscape, published by Pan in 1983. This edition spans 181 pages and is presented in English. The book offers a witty commentary on various political topics, providing insights that resonate with readers interested in the intersection of humor and politics.

Readers can expect a blend of satire and observation as Hoggart delves into the nuances of political life. The narrative captures the absurdities and intricacies of the political arena, making it a relevant read for those who appreciate humor in the context of societal issues. With its focus on politics and humor, this book presents a unique perspective that invites reflection on the world of governance and public affairs.
